Transaction affd3453291c63d69ae7955767bbfcfb6943be019d40602a260285eadffa2838

1 Input
2 Outputs
  • affd3453291c63d69ae7955767bbfcfb6943be019d40602a260285eadffa2838:0
  • value  37161200
    address  1BQcfyFhMU6mR1yBuv8BXY3p4TebhdptLa
  • affd3453291c63d69ae7955767bbfcfb6943be019d40602a260285eadffa2838:1
  • value  9500000
    address  13wr4pMDQjRLTYgTo4yfaT8D9EpB2pkb4c